Mike Rounds: “The idea that the founding fathers had to begin with was…”

Featuring: Mike Rounds, Republican | U.S. Senate South Dakota

Watch on YouTube

Washington Post Live Interview with Senator Mike Rounds on Meatpacking, Cybersecurity, and Voting Rights

Published | Video Starts at 28:21

It will change the United States Senate forever. It will change how Congress works forever. It will change the relationship between the states and the federal government forever. The idea that the founding fathers had to begin with was that the United States Senate would work on a consensus basis. The Senate would be an ongoing body that would be very and it would act the cooling part of the legislative body. (28:21–28:28)

CLAIM

Asserts that the founding fathers intended the Senate to operate on consensus.
